My husband is the main applicant for Visa subclass 475, the sponsoring state is SA. We realized we need to change states because my hubby has got a Phd distance learning offer from Queensland University and he may need to go meet his supervisors etc. Plus my brother and sister also live in Brisbane and therefore my family and I will have some support there.

 

1) Is it ok if he accepts this Phd offer since the university is situated in the city? (He wont be attending any lectures)

 

2) In the case that we have to change states, how do we go about informing both the sponsoring state and the state we are planning to move to? Are there any forms to fill? What is the process??

You are on a 475 provisional visa - you have the condition on your visa that you must live and work in regional Australia. Since Brisbane is not classed as regional Australia, you are not able to live, work or study there.

 

How are you going to meet the requirements for the 887 visa if the main applicant is studying??

 

 

 

 

[h=2]Living in a Specified Regional Area of Australia[/h] You and any accompanying secondary applicants, must agree to live and work or study in a Specified Regional Area of Australia.

If you are nominated by a state or territory government, you need to agree to:

 

 

  • remain in the state or territory for a period of at least two years
  • keep the state or territory government informed of changes in address details before and after arrival
  • be prepared to complete surveys and provide information as required.

 

See: Specified Regional Areas

Note: The main applicant can study while they hold this visa, however they are expected to be looking for, and engaging in, full time work. Any study should be incidental to full time work.

[h=2]Meeting these conditions[/h] If you do not comply with the conditions of your visa:

 

 

  • your visa, and the visas of any accompanying secondary applicants, may be cancelled
  • you will not be in a position to apply for another Skilled - Regional Sponsored (Provisional) visa
  • you will not be in a position to apply for permanent residence.

We plan to find a place in regional Queensland, not Brisbane. Also hubby will be studying part time (distance mode/online). Both he and I will be working full time in a regional area and my kids will school in the regional area.

 

How do I go about informing both the states of change in plan?
